Synopsis

Choices for Later Life provides readers with a much-needed practical, workable and realistic approach to the life choices and new opportunities that face us when we reach our fifties and beyond. Everyone is different - our circumstances, our family, our needs, our dreams, our dilemmas. What is common to most of us is that there comes a time when we want to make changes to our lives and grasp new opportunities or have to make adjustments and face new challenges. Marie Lacheze writes for all men and women over a certain age. Marie Lacheze has talked to hundreds of people and has found that there is no easy definitive answer to these most pressing questions. She sets out the concerns she has heard expressed most often and offers up ideas and insights to trigger a debate and help you arrive at the right answer for you. She provides case histories, checklists and possible options and suggests the steps you might take to make the best choices and decisions for you.

Author Bio
Marie Lacheze has spent the last 15 years travelling throughout Europe, Asia and the USA as a consultant, training managers in communication and problem-solving. She now leads a number of local focus groups, which enables her to research and engage with the concerns of many people in their later years.
